Fundraising to light up Herne Bay gets underway

In our last edition of Herne Bay’s CommunityAd magazine, we brought to our readers attention the noble efforts of the Herne Bay retailers’ group who were responsible for lighting up the town when a very dim Christmas beckoned on the seaside. The Herne Bay Retailers, a core group of seven, meet regularly to discuss issues affecting the town, saved Christmas from darkness with goodwill and generosity and they are at it again this year. Christmas light fundraising is well under way.

Friday night saw some of the towns most talented local musicians such as; Rapturous; The Silent Companions; BODHI Music; Hello Gecko; Lucy Kitt, all perform to merry crowds for free at Vibe. Photographer Daniel Russell kindly documented the night brilliantly with perfect pictures.  The Christmas lights fundraising is a by product of the great community spirit that lives in Herne Bay, it was not only the musicians that performed for free, Vibe provided the fabulous venue for free, Dog House studios provided their services for no fee. New Day Festival donated two free tickets for next year’s festival, the delighted winners of the raffle were announced by M.C. for the night Garry Northwood. The rocking night has allowed for the Herne Bay Retailers group to raise nearly £1000 towards the Christmas lights, so they would like to give a massive thank you to everybody involved.
